    Zabbix Linux Agents Do Not Respond to Apache Requests

    Hello to all,

    I'm desperately trying to monitor Apache servers hosted on Debian.
    The Zabbix agents are installed, the ports are open, the Apache status mods are configured and installed and the Apache By Zabbix template is properly configured on my hosts at my server level.

    Nevertheless, when I do a pre-processing test on one of the servers, an empty response without a return code is returned to me.

    On the other hand, when I try this same pre-processing on my server itself, or on a server with the Windows Agent configured, a code 200 with the data is sent back to me.

    What's the result of doing an equivalent curl request to the Debian Server from Zabbix Server command line?

      Hey,

      CURL on http://10.10.100.50/server-status?auto sends me back the content of the page. (Code 200)
      At the same time, I tried to contact my remote agent from my Zabbix server via the command zabbix_get on port 10050 and it works too.

        Strange... the answer of zabbix-server curl in the command line should be the same as testing from frontend... are you sure it's the same server and the same configurations?

        BTW, the agent does not have a place here, HTTP Agent requests are made directly from zabbix-server and/or zabbix-proxy and does not depend on agent to work.
